2011-11-28 219 views
1

我需要向我的应用程序内部的非数字内容收取用户费用。有没有免费的/没有免费的SDK /库来收集信用卡信息,或者我应该自己写所有的代码?我可能遇到什么陷阱?如何收集信用卡信息

+1

你可能不想负责存储信用卡信息。看起来像是不必要的责任。使用现有的API或服务。 – Dancreek

+0

当然不是!你建议哪些服务或api? – user801255

回答

0

有一个名为“Tesseract OCR引擎”的谷歌引擎通过它可以从图像中获取数据。您可以下载它从下面的链接免费: -

http://code.google.com/p/tesseract-ocr/

+0

对不起,也许我解释了我的问题不够好,但我不需要从图像中获取数据 – user801255

0

要收集信用卡信息,您需要联系具体的卡权限像维萨,Mastreo等,这些机构提供了API。应该使用哪个。这是获取数据的合法途径。在信用卡的情况下&银行帐户不要去任何其他未经授权的API。

CC Avenue

这是一个你可以使用

0

苹果不会让你实现本地付款方式 - 你必须要么使用WebKit和显示页面或使用苹果自己的服务。

+0

http://itunes.apple.com/us/app/jetsetter-for-ipad/id416813861?mt=8 据我所知,在这个应用程序中,所有的信用卡信息填充后,应用程序将其发送到一个Web服务,所有magick都在那里完成。这是我需要的.. – user801255

0

我会建议创建一个处理所有事务的Web服务,这就是我所做的。

+0

是的,但是我应该自己创建接口吗?另一个问题是安全问题。即在用户填写他的信用卡信息后,我将能够窃取他的卡号,密码等,所以这实际上是一种不好的做法。请分享您的经验,并解释更详细的说明您是如何做到的:您使用的是什么API或服务。 – user801255

1

如果我是你,我会用paypal api

+0

它是否有可能通过使用PayPal账户支付,而不是通过填充信用卡信息? – user801255

+0

不,我不这么认为。但你会发现它是最好的“简单”解决方案。 – ader

+1

目前,您有办法只允许使用PayPal API进行信用卡付款,例如结账作为来宾用户。您需要指定一些参数以使其成为默认行为,以便用户首先被要求使用信用卡结账,但仍然有作为PayPal用户结账的选项。您甚至不需要PayPal的任何高级帐户或其他东西。但我确实认为这需要你有一个银行帐户验证,也许信用卡也。 – Zubair1